System requirements
Minimum
- OS
- Windows 11 Home (64bit) latest revision
- CPU
- Intel Core i5-9400F
- GPU
- N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650
- RAM
- 8 GB RAM
- DirectX
- Version 11
- Storage
- 64 GB available space
- Network
- Broadband Internet connection
- Sound
- On Board
Recommended
- OS
- Windows 11 Home (64bit) latest revision
- CPU
- Intel Core i5-11400F
- GPU
- N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060
- RAM
- 16 GB RAM
- DirectX
- Version 12
- Storage
- 128 GB available space
- Network
- Broadband Internet connection
- Sound
- On Board
